We are looking for a strategic and analytical leader to join our People & Culture team as the Head of Total Rewards and Talent Analytics. This role will drive the design, delivery, and governance of our compensation, benefits, and recognition programs, while also building a robust talent analytics function to enable data-driven workforce decisions. The ideal candidate will bring deep expertise in total rewards, a passion for people analytics, and a strong ability to align rewards strategy with organizational goals.
Key Responsibilities:
Total Rewards Strategy & Execution
Design and implement comprehensive total rewards strategies, including compensation structures, benefits, incentive programs, and recognition frameworks.
Lead annual compensation reviews, benchmarking studies, and job evaluation processes.
Ensure internal equity and external competitiveness of reward programs across functions and levels.
Oversee executive compensation, long-term incentive planning, and performance-linked pay frameworks.
Benefits and Well-being
Manage and continuously improve employee benefit offerings and wellness programs to support engagement and retention.
Partner with external vendors to deliver high-quality, cost-effective benefit services.
Monitor trends and legal compliance in employee benefits and drive innovations in well-being.
Talent Analytics
Establish a talent analytics strategy and roadmap aligned with business and HR objectives.
Develop and maintain dashboards and tools to track key people metrics – attrition, DEI, performance, succession, hiring effectiveness, and engagement.
Use data to uncover insights and trends, providing actionable recommendations to business and HR leaders.
Advance data literacy within the HR team and among business stakeholders.
Governance and Compliance
Ensure total reward practices meet all internal policy standards and comply with statutory and regulatory requirements.
Support audit readiness and manage compensation governance frameworks, including remuneration committee inputs.
Champion pay equity, transparency, and fairness in all programs and processes.
Stakeholder Engagement and Team Leadership
Lead a high-performing team of compensation, benefits, and analytics professionals.
Partner closely with HR Business Partners, Talent Acquisition, Finance, and Business Leaders to drive people priorities.
Provide consultation and training to leaders and employees on rewards philosophy and data-driven decision-making.
Qualifications and Experience:
- Master’s degree in Human Resources, Business, Economics, Statistics, or related discipline.
- 15+ years of progressive experience in total rewards, compensation & benefits, and talent analytics.
- Strong knowledge of Indian compensation practices and statutory requirements; exposure to global markets is a plus.
- Proficient in HR systems, Excel, and data visualization tools (e.g., Power BI, Tableau).
- Excellent communication, stakeholder management, and project leadership skills.
